// MAX_CONCURRENT_RESIZE_JOBS caps worker fan-out in the snapcrop CLI.
// Exceeding 8 on the Bramblewood build agents starves the thumbnail
// queue and blows past the memory ceiling. Do not bump for release
// without load-testing the batch path. Pinned after the v3 cutover.
// Verified against the trace below.

session token of fajeg-hahop = htk31_505183fb9ac6ddef72419ebad75f441

## Changelog — Ferrypost SFTP Drop, v3.1

Changed defaults for the partner SFTP drop used by Ostermere integrations. Key-only authentication is now mandatory; password logins are rejected at the daemon. Uploaded files land in a per-partner chroot, and the idle-session timeout was shortened. Legacy ciphers were removed from the accepted list. For the security review, the new default configuration shipped with this release is as follows.

deployment values, hahap-kagef:
[silok]
team = oliax
access_code = ac_e8a226
host = silok.qirvannet.internal
port = 3306
owner = wenox.briius
peer = jordor.braskforge.test

**Ticket: SQUAWK-412 — Config drift on typo-squat scanner**

The Perchguard package scanner in the Delvane registry pipeline has drifted from its reviewed baseline. Edit-distance threshold and namespace allowlist differ between the two production replicas, meaning some lookalike package names are only flagged on one node. Likely cause: a manual hotfix during the March incident that was never backported to config management. Security review requested before we reconcile. The current values on replica A are as follows.

deployment values, bawig-kawip:
ISTAEL_LOG_LEVEL=error
ISTAEL_METRICS_HOST=metrics.istael.tolvaqsys.internal
ISTAEL_POOL_SIZE=16